Abstract
Dog-bite injuries to the oral and maxillofacial region are not common. Especially in children, these injuries often involve the facial area. Dog-bite injuries should be treated early to prevent infection and for esthetic restoration. We report the case of a 7-year-old boy who suffered facial trauma caused by a pet dog. A large area of his left side cheek and lower lip were bitten. We treated the injuries, and the postoperative course has been uneventful with good progress.
